Job Description:

Enable AI product development through data modeling, measurement, and data-driven insights. Join a team developing AI-powered products across our platform. Design, build, and optimize intelligent systems that enhance our clinical programs, drive patient engagement, and create new capabilities for our care teams and patients.

Job Responsibility:

  • Become an expert in Pomelo’s business model and patient experience, identifying opportunities for AI product development
  • Complete exploratory analyses to inform development of AI features, such as conversation topic categorization and patient journey segmentations
  • Contribute to the development of AI-powered features and products, such as content generation, clinical decision support, and automated workflows
  • Define and implement quantitative metrics and measurement frameworks to measure the quality and impact of AI-generated content and workflows
  • Execute comprehensive analyses to measure AI product performance, conduct A/B tests, and quantify the impact of AI-driven features on clinical and business outcomes

Requirements:

  • 6+ years professional experience in a data science role with a focus on product development
  • 3+ years professional experience working in healthcare or regulated industries
  • Expert proficiency in both SQL and Python
  • Proven experience with AI product prototyping, leveraging LLMs and model evaluation
  • Passionate about improving maternal health outcomes through innovative AI solutions
  • Demonstrated ability to scope and implement solutions to complex, ambiguous problems across multiple domains
  • Excited to work cross-functionally with technical and non-technical teams, effectively communicating technical capabilities and limitations to diverse stakeholders

Nice to have:

  • Experience with AI model development including fine-tuning, prompt engineering, model evaluation and building production AI applications
  • Background in healthcare AI, clinical decision support, or medical NLP
  • Experience with data visualization and dashboarding tools (e.g., Looker, Tableau, Metabase)
  • Experience working with modern data stack tools (e.g., dbt, Airflow, Snowflake)
